Possible downgrade [Will they fit?]

Always liked these 14" wheels, but not sure if they'll fit an '08 2wd?




Mounting a 225/75-14" tire (hard to find) would get about the same tire height and a softer ride, but just not sure the wheel would clear the brake calipers. And I'm trying to de-chrome as much as possible. Thanks.
